Output 68144962d684cfbf972c84322dd53c727c4f94b401bb803eb899089be9d9767e:1

value
684878
script pubkey
OP_0 OP_PUSHBYTES_20 57537b2c1832ead28a1d7b0c1a60c559a0a74437
address
ltc1q2afhktqcxt4d9zsa0vxp5cx9txs2w3ph8ezx6y
transaction
68144962d684cfbf972c84322dd53c727c4f94b401bb803eb899089be9d9767e
spent
true